The verdict
Okra, cooked comes out ahead, winning 5 of 7 nutrient match-ups.
Pick Arrowhead, cooked for more potassium and more iron.
Pick Okra, cooked for more protein, less sodium, more calcium, more magnesium and more vitamin C.
